Responsibilities

  • Oversee engineering and design firms to ensure construction documentation is complete and accurate.
  • Develop the initial project budget and preliminary execution schedule.
  • Collaborate with the General Contractor (GC) to establish a Master Project Schedule using P6 (cost and resource-loaded).
  • Manage the change control process (negotiating and recommending change orders) and process monthly payment applications/invoices.
  • Ensure QA/QC standards are met and maintain control of all project documents, including RFIs, submittals, bulletins, and lien releases.
  • Manage the punch list and final completion process; resolve any outstanding disputes or quality issues.
